The Automatic Shift Lock safeguards you against
accidentally shifting into a forward or the reverse
gear and causing the vehicle to move unintentionally.

Replacing fuses
A fuse that has blown will have metal strips that
have burned through.
Fig. 223 Left side of the cockpit: cover
The fuses are located at the front left and right of
the cockpit and behind the trim on the right side
of the luggage compartment.
